.PlanningControl-module__Tw3RlG__planningControl{background:linear-gradient(#f9fafb 0%,#f3f4f6 100%);padding:100px 24px}.PlanningControl-module__Tw3RlG__sectionHeader{text-align:center;max-width:800px;margin:0 auto 64px}.PlanningControl-module__Tw3RlG__sectionHeader h2{color:var(--dark-blue);font-family:var(--font-inter);font-size:36px;font-weight:700;line-height:1.25em}.PlanningControl-module__Tw3RlG__sectionHeader p{color:var(--subtitle-gray);margin-top:16px;font-size:18px}.PlanningControl-module__Tw3RlG__stepsGrid{flex-wrap:wrap;justify-content:center;gap:32px;max-width:1100px;margin:0 auto;display:flex}.PlanningControl-module__Tw3RlG__stepCardArtisan{text-align:center;background:#fff;border-radius:24px;flex:1;min-width:280px;padding:40px;transition:transform .3s;box-shadow:0 10px 30px #0000000d}.PlanningControl-module__Tw3RlG__stepCardArtisan:hover{transform:translateY(-4px)}.PlanningControl-module__Tw3RlG__stepIcon{margin-bottom:24px;font-size:48px}.PlanningControl-module__Tw3RlG__stepCardArtisan h3{color:var(--dark-blue);margin-bottom:16px;font-size:20px;font-weight:700}.PlanningControl-module__Tw3RlG__stepCardArtisan p{color:var(--subtitle-gray);font-size:15px;line-height:1.6em}@media (max-width:768px){.PlanningControl-module__Tw3RlG__planningControl{padding:60px 20px}.PlanningControl-module__Tw3RlG__sectionHeader h2{font-size:24px}.PlanningControl-module__Tw3RlG__stepCardArtisan{min-width:100%;padding:24px}.PlanningControl-module__Tw3RlG__stepsGrid{flex-direction:column;gap:40px}}
